**Action Item PM-2291-4:** During the Lanternwick incident, the Switchgrain flag framework allowed a rollout to proceed to 100% despite a failing canary gate, because gate evaluation silently defaults to pass when the metrics backend times out. Future maintainers must treat gate timeouts as hard failures and add an explicit override path requiring two approvers. The remediation design and rollout checklist are maintained on the page below.

operations page: https://confluence.lumicsys.internal/projects/display/projects/display

## Support

Rate limits on the Gatemarsh internal gateway default to 200 requests per minute per service token. Bursts are smoothed over a 10-second window; sustained overages return a 429 with a retry-after header. Limit increases require a capacity review and take one business day. For exemptions, reviews, or suspected limiter bugs, contact the Gatemarsh team at the address below.

escalation mailbox, kaweg-kahif: druwyn.sordor@nelvroworks.corp

Subject: Q3 Regional Sales Review — Velmora Territories

Executive team,

The Q3 review for the Velmora territories is complete. Northcrest exceeded target by 9%, driven by strong uptake of the Orilux platform among mid-market accounts. Sarendale lagged at 84% of plan, largely due to delayed renewals in the logistics segment. Marla Kessing's team has proposed corrective staffing changes, which we will assess at the November board session. Before circulating the full deck, please note the confidential planning item below.

confidential, kahog-bawif: The northern region missed its Pramir quota by 20.0 percent last quarter. Casaxek Freight plans to lower the Fraion list price by 41.5 percent in December. The finance team signed off on a budget of $236.4 million for Project Druius. The renewal with Fenysix Partners closes at $91.3 million a year, 2.1 percent below the last contract.

In Fernvale 3.2 we renamed the setting that controls encoding detection for uploaded text files. The old name, ENCODING_SNIFF_MODE, was ambiguous — it sounded like it affected downloads too. The behavior is unchanged: 'strict' rejects files that fail UTF-8 validation, 'auto' falls back to heuristic detection via the charset service. Old name still works until 3.4 but logs a deprecation warning. Update your local .env to use the new name, then add the charset service credential on the following line.

secret setting of bagag-kajof: RELAY_SECRET8=d9a517d5